Baku-Tbilisi-Kars project will be completed in 2013
05 February 2012 [10:35] -
TODAY.AZ
The “Baku-Tbilisi-Kars” railway will be put into operation in 2013”, said Turkish ambassador to Azerbaijan Hulusi Kilich. The railway will connect Bejing and London, the diplomat said.
